#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""router_cli.py -- one-shot routing-decision printer.
POSTs a task to the running router's ``POST /route`` endpoint and prints the
full decision tree: classification, candidates considered, the selected model
(plus its estimated cost and proficiency), runners-up, and -- when nothing was
selected -- the rejection reason.
This is a **route-only, no-spend probe**. It never dispatches to a provider and
never calls a model. It is not a daemon; it runs once in the foreground and
exits.
Usage:
python router_cli.py "<task>" [--category CAT] [--tier N] [--context N] [--json]
The router base URL comes from the ROUTER_URL env var, defaulting to
``http://127.0.0.1:8080``. ``/route`` needs no auth (loopback-only bind).
"""
import argparse
import json
import os
import sys
import requests
DEFAULT_BASE_URL = "http://127.0.0.1:8080"
ROUTE_PATH = "/route"
# --- pure rendering helpers -----------------------------------------------
def _fmt_cost(cost):
"""A compact human-readable US$ for a cost figure, or a placeholder."""
if cost is None:
return "n/a"
if cost < 0.001:
return f"US${cost:.3e}"
return f"US${cost:.6f}"
def _fmt_proficiency(prof):
if prof is None:
return "n/a"
return f"{prof:.3f}"
def render_decision(data: dict) -> str:
"""Render a RouteResponse-shaped dict into a human decision tree."""
lines = []
cls = data.get("classification") or {}
lines.append("classification:")
lines.append(f" category : {cls.get('task_category',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f" tier : {cls.get('task_tier',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(
f" required_context: {cls.get('required_context_tokens', 'n/a')}"
)
lines.append(f" confidence : {cls.get('confidence',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f" source : {cls.get('source',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f"latency_tolerance : {data.get('latency_tolerance',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f"candidates_considered: {data.get('candidates_considered', 'n/a')}")
selected = data.get("selected")
if selected:
lines.append("selected:")
lines.append(f" model : {selected.get('model_id',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f" provider : {selected.get('provider',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f" tier : {selected.get('tier', 'n/a')}")
lines.append(f" est cost : {_fmt_cost(selected.get('cost'))}")
lines.append(
f" proficiency: {_fmt_proficiency(selected.get('proficiency_score'))}"
)
else:
lines.append("selected: (none)")
runners_up = data.get("runners_up") or []
if runners_up:
lines.append("runners-up:")
for ru in runners_up[:3]:
lines.append(
f" {ru.get('model_id', 'n/a')} "
f"(est cost {_fmt_cost(ru.get('cost'))}, "
f"proficiency {_fmt_proficiency(ru.get('proficiency_score'))})"
)
else:
lines.append("runners-up: (none)")
if not selected:
reason = data.get("detail") or data.get("rejected_reason")
lines.append("rejected_reason: " + (reason or "no model selected"))
return "\n".join(lines) + "\n"
def _validate_overrides(tier, context):
"""Return (tier, context) validated, or raise ValueError with a message."""
if tier is not None:
if isinstance(tier, bool):
raise ValueError("--tier must be an integer between 1 and 3")
try:
tier = int(tier)
except (TypeError, ValueError):
raise ValueError("--tier must be an integer between 1 and 3")
if not (1 <= tier <= 3):
raise ValueError("--tier must be between 1 and 3")
if context is not None:
if isinstance(context, bool):
raise ValueError("--context must be a non-negative integer")
try:
context = int(context)
except (TypeError, ValueError):
raise ValueError("--context must be a non-negative integer")
if context < 0:
raise ValueError("--context must be a non-negative integer")
return tier, context
# --- the callable decision logic ------------------------------------------
def run(
task,
category=None,
tier=None,
context=None,
as_json=False,
post=None,
base_url=None,
):
"""Route ``task`` and print the decision tree.
Returns a process exit code (0 on success). ``post`` is an injectable
callback ``post(url, json=..., timeout=...) -> response`` replacing
``requests.post`` for testing; ``base_url`` defaults to the ROUTER_URL env
var or the loopback default. Route-only: never dispatches to a provider.
"""
try:
tier, context = _validate_overrides(tier, context)
except ValueError as e:
print(f"router-cli: {e}", file=sys.stderr)
return 2
if base_url is None:
base_url = os.environ.get("ROUTER_URL", DEFAULT_BASE_URL)
url = base_url.rstrip("/") + ROUTE_PATH
body = {"task": task}
if category is not None:
body["task_category"] = category
if tier is not None:
body["task_tier"] = tier
if context is not None:
body["required_context_tokens"] = context
if post is None:
post = lambda u, json=None, **kw: requests.post(u, json=json, timeout=30, **kw)
try:
resp = post(url, json=body)
except requests.exceptions.RequestException as e:
# requests' own ConnectionError/Timeout/HTTPError family.
print(f"router-cli: request to {url} failed: {e}", file=sys.stderr)
return 1
except ConnectionError as e:
# The injectable callback (and tests) may raise the builtin instead.
print(
f"router-cli: could not reach the router at {url} "
f"(connection error: {e}). Is the dispatcher running?",
file=sys.stderr,
)
return 1
if resp.status_code != 200:
reason = None
try:
reason = resp.json().get("detail")
except (ValueError, TypeError, AttributeError):
if getattr(resp, "text", None):
reason = resp.text
print(
f"router-cli: router returned {resp.status_code}: "
f"{reason or 'no model satisfies the routing filters'}",
file=sys.stderr,
)
return 1
data = resp.json()
if as_json:
print(json.dumps(data, indent=2))
else:
sys.stdout.write(render_decision(data))
return 0
# --- CLI entry ------------------------------------------------------------
def _build_parser():
p = argparse.ArgumentParser(
prog="router_cli.py",
description=(
"Route a task through the running router and print the decision "
"tree. Route-only: never dispatches to a model or spends quota."
),
)
p.add_argument("task", help="The task text to route.")
p.add_argument("--category", help="Override task_category (skips classifier).")
p.add_argument("--tier", type=int, help="Override task_tier (1-3).")
p.add_argument(
"--context", type=int, help="Override required_context_tokens."
)
p.add_argument(
"--json",
action="store_true",
help="Emit the raw RouteResponse JSON instead of the decision tree.",
)
return p
def main(argv=None):
parser = _build_parser()
args = parser.parse_args(argv)
return run(
args.task,
category=args.category,
tier=args.tier,
context=args.context,
as_json=args.json,
)
if __name__ == "__main__":
sys.exit(main())
